Working at the City of Vancouver and within the public service can be a rewarding career where you play a key role in ensuring impartial and equitable access to services, upholding ethical governance, and addressing the needs of citizens with integrity and dedication.Main Purpose and FunctionThe position supports the planning, design and implementation of public infrastructure projects in the Project Delivery Branch. Represents the Engineering Services division at meetings with the general public, key area stakeholders, advisory groups, key stakeholder groups, contractors and project partners. Under supervision of senior staff, develops and manages project work programs, in terms of scope, budget and schedule, including the procurement and management of technical consultants as necessary. Specific Duties and Responsibilities Develops, monitors, and manages project work plans (scope, budget, schedule, quality, risk, resources) to achieve key project objectives and within approved funding and schedule limitations as identified by senior management in the project charter(s). With direction from senior management and CoV Corporate Communications, builds on established partnerships and/or develops partnerships with internal and external stakeholders necessary to successfully deliver on project objectives, ensuring that stakeholders are identified, engaged, informed and given opportunities to shape project details as applicable. Engages with subject matter experts to prepare terms of reference for technical consulting services related to civil engineering design and construction; and completes the tendering and selection process, or work with internal operational forces to deliver the design packages. Assists in the preparation and management of contracts related to project management and engineering design, including making recommendations related to scope management, risk management and cost management. Coordinates and supports the senior project manager in managing consultants and contractors, and escalating any identified conflicts as necessary to senior management for resolution. Coordinates and manages inter-departmental review processes for project design drawings and standards, escalating any identified conflicts as necessary to senior staff for resolution. Implements and ensures work is completed in compliance with all Engineering Department standards, guides, processes and templates with respect to project and quality management. Other duties/responsibilities as assigned.QualificationsEducation and Experience: Bachelor?s degree in Engineering and a minimum of 4 years related experience in planning, design and construction of structures, roadworks or utilities in an urban environment and project management experience, or an equivalent combination of education, training and experience. Experience in completing multiple tasks, and setting and meeting competing deadlines. Registration or eligibility for registration as a Professional Engineer or Engineer-In-Training in British Columbia is required.Knowledge, Skills and Abilities: Working knowledge of EGBC?s Organizational Quality Management guidelines- Location Vancouver, BC
